Step 7 — Verify health checks before sealing. Confirm the Harbinger load balancer reports all four signing nodes healthy on the internal probe path, with two consecutive passing intervals. Do not proceed if any node flaps; a sealed ceremony with a degraded backend cannot be rolled back. Once verified, unseal the ceremony vault using the recovery passphrase recorded below.

unlock words, fawig-bagef: olidor-holir-istox-holath-tamys-quenion-giliel

## Ownership

The hot-reload subsystem in Glintcask watches the config directory and applies changes without restarting worker processes. It is deliberately conservative: malformed files are rejected and the previous snapshot stays live. Future maintainers should not extend the watcher to remote sources without a design review. All changes to reload semantics require approval from the component owner, whose name appears below.

approver of hahaf-hahaf = Druion Druius Kasax Eliox

Ticket: ProctorLane staging queue stuck

Hey, welcome aboard! The exam-proctoring queue on staging isn't draining because the env file was copied from the demo box. Fix: set QUEUE_REGION=staging-2 and bump WORKER_COUNT to 6. The queue broker also needs its auth credential restored, so add that on the line just below this note.

sealed setting: RELAY_SECRET5=84024